L profiles, also known as angle bars, are versatile structural components widely used in various construction and engineering applications. Their distinct form offers exceptional sturdiness and stability, making them ideal for supporting a variety of loads. They unique design allows for efficient load transfer and dispersal, contributing to the overall integrity and effectiveness of structures.

L profiles are available in diverse sizes and materials, allowing for customization based on specific project requirements. Commonly used in applications such as framing, strengthening, and joining of structural elements, L profiles offer a dependable and cost-effective solution for augmenting the strength and stability of constructions.

Designing the Perfect L Profile Measurements and Material

When embarking on an L profile project, the selection of both dimensions and material is paramount to achieving optimal performance. The ideal dimension will depend on the specific purpose for your L profile. Consider factors such as the essential structural strength and the overall aesthetic you wish to achieve. For material, a range of options are available, each with its own set of advantages and weaknesses.

Frequently used L profile materials encompass aluminum, steel, and wood. Aluminum is known for its light nature and corrosion resistance, making it ideal for outdoor applications. Steel offers exceptional robustness, while wood provides a more traditional aesthetic.
